
Untitled
By: a guest on
May 1st, 2012 | syntax:
None | size: 1.22 KB | hits: 10 | expires: Never
## f3 2.0 yenilikler
### f3.php içindeki değişiklikler
- require_once 'lib/f3.php'; » require_once 'lib/base.php';
- F3::serve('foo.htm'); » Template::serve('foo.htm');
- :login » login.php
eski : F3:route('home',':login');
yeni : F3:route('home','login.php');
### template içindeki değişiklikler
- {@degisken} » {{@vdegisken}} **// Hepsini kolayca değiştirmek için :**
$ cd gui; for i in $(ls); do sed -i "s/{/{{/g" $i; sed -i "s/}/}}/g" $i; done
### .f3.ini içindeki değişiklikler :
- [global] » [globals]
- .f3.ini'de DB ile ilgili herşey siliniyor yerine aşağıdaki yazılıyor:
dbname="sim"
dbuser="sim"
dbpass="12345"
- f3.php içine yeni DB bağlama şekli ekleniyor:
F3::set('DB',new DB('mysql:host=localhost;port=3306;dbname='.F3::get('dbname'),F3::get('dbuser'),F3::get('dbpass')));
- index » value
eski : <F3:repeat group="{{@data}}" key="{{@gnl}}" index="{{@blg}}">
yeni : <F3:repeat group="{{@data}}" key="{{@gnl}}" value="{{@blg}}">
### dizindeki değişiklikler
- `autoload` içindeki dosyalar `lib` içine taşınmış
- `temp` dizini eklenmiş layoutlar burada cacheleniyor.